ALEXANDRIA, Va., July 3 -- United States Patent no. 12,347,960, issued on July 1, was assigned to TE Connectivity Italia Distribution S.R.L (Turin, Italy).
"System and method for locking electrical terminals" was invented by Marcello Farinola (Turin, Italy), Cinzia Alferi (Turin, Italy) and Alessandro Genta (Turin, Italy).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A cable inlet assembly for an inlet housing includes a cable inlet cover covering an inlet for at least one cable, and a locking element slidable between an unlocked position and a locked position.
